Lack of Empirical Evidence:
Detractors of violent video games often claim that these games are directly responsible for aggressive behavior in real life. Nevertheless, numerous scientific studies have failed to establish a conclusive causal relationship between violent video games and aggression. For example, a comprehensive study published by Christopher Ferguson in the Journal of Youth and Adolescence found no evidence to substantiate the claim that exposure to video game violence leads to aggression or violent behavior. Such studies demonstrate the need for evidence-based claims rather than solely relying on assumptions.

The Multifaceted Nature of Aggression:
Aggression is a complex issue influenced by multiple factors, including genetic predispositions, social environments, and individual differences. It is unreasonable to blame violent video games as the sole factor contributing to real-life violence. Aggression can have societal, familial, and psychological roots that reach far beyond the scope of virtual experiences. Instead, we should focus on addressing these multifaceted contributors rather than solely blaming one form of entertainment.

Desensitization to Violence:
Repeated exposure to violence in video games can lead to desensitization, where individuals become less affected by violent content. This desensitization can result in a diminished emotional response to real-life instances of violence or aggression. Instead of being disturbed by acts of violence, individuals may become indifferent or show a reduced level of empathy. This emotional detachment can contribute to a desensitized mindset and make them more likely to engage in violent behavior without considering the consequences.

Shaping Attitudes towards Aggression:
Violent video games often depict aggression and violence as a means to solve problems or achieve goals. Regular exposure to this behavior can shape an individual's attitudes towards aggression, normalizing such behaviors as an acceptable method of resolving conflicts. Young minds, particularly during the teenage years, are highly impressionable and susceptible to these influences. They may believe that violence is a legitimate and effective way to handle real-life problems, leading to a higher likelihood of engaging in aggressive acts.
